Puppetmaster:

I don't as yet load the 6-06, that is my next project. I do however load the 6.5-06, 338-06, and 35 Whelen. They all use the same max case length as the 30-06, 2.494. Trim your cases to that spec, or .010 shorter and you are in business.

6m/m x.270 improved -----Fred Barnes and I 1967
It was suppose to be 6m/m 06 Imp. but the reamer went in about .050" to deep. I think it was a Ancient Age mistake or maybe Golden Wedding.
The original Barnes'115gr.6m/m bullet was a deadly mule deer slayer. At the time I was using h870 and h4831. With the wrong( 105gr.)bullet this rifle, to my dismay, turned out to be a real crippler.Bullet selection is hyper critical when using small caliber super fast cartridges.Sadly when I was younger I didn't listen to that advise.I was a great proponent Hydroshock and other nonsence.

I have a 6mm/06 AI that pushes 105 Amax's right around 3400fps in a 30" tube with 51gr of IMR 4831 in old military match brass..
